A customizable hand crank device featuring a splined output shaft like on a tractor and a curved crank has various applications such as an electric generator, blender/food processor, flour mill, coffee grinder, forge blower, and drill press. The order of these applications is based on the suitability of metal casting parts for drill presses. To use the device, open it in the Customizer, determine the diameter of the threaded rod and bearings, and adjust the gear ratio using instructions provided. Previous projects include an electric generator with a stepper motor, diode bridges, and an LM317 voltage regulator. Updates include a reduction added for better gear ratio control, default settings providing ≈ 0.42:1 ratio, and an updated ball bearings support for increased stiffness.
